誰がいつ来て、本当にその場にいたかを把握することは、あらゆる組織にとって最も面倒で — しかし最も重要な — 作業のひとつです。手動のスプレッドシート、紙の出席簿、高価な生体認証端末はいずれも手間がかかります。壁に貼った1枚のQRコードが、誰もがすでに持っているスマートフォンでそれを解決します。

仕組みはシンプルです。入口に印刷したQRコードをスキャンすると、フォーム(Google Forms、Typeform、または社内システム)が開きます。記録は自動的にタイムスタンプ付きで残り、並ばずペンも不要。このガイドではゼロから設定する方法を説明します。

QRコードチェックインの仕組み

QRはリンク — 通常はオンラインフォーム — を指します。従業員・学生・参加者がスキャンすると:

  1. スマートフォンがブラウザで直接フォームを開く。
  2. 氏名を入力する(またはログインメールで自動識別される)。
  3. 送信するとサーバーのタイムスタンプが記録される — 実際の時刻、改ざん不可。

ダイナミックQRを使えば、印刷し直さずにいつでも送信先リンクを変更できます。同じポスターを複数のイベントやクラスで再利用する場合に便利です。スタティックQRとダイナミックQRの違いを理解する.

活用シナリオ — 表

シナリオ スキャンする人 おすすめの送信先リンク
従業員(出退勤) 受付の社員 社内勤怠システムまたはGoogle Forms
授業・研修の学生 教室ドアの前の学生 メールアドレス事前入力付きGoogle Forms
イベント参加者 受付デスクのゲスト チェックインフォーム+イベント名
ボランティア 到着時のボランティア AppScript経由のGoogleスプレッドシート
ジム・フィットネス クラス入室するメンバー 管理システムまたはForms
コワーキング・共有スペース 入口のメンバー 予約または部屋の使用ログ

どのシナリオも同じジェネレーターを使えます — 変わるのは送信先リンクと設定したフォームだけです。

ステップバイステップ:チェックインQRコードの作成

1. フォームを作成する

Google Forms(無料)または一意のリンクを生成できるシステムを使用します。最低限のフィールド:

  • 氏名(またはログインメール)
  • 記録の種類:出勤 / 退勤(勤怠管理の場合)
  • タイムスタンプはFormsが自動的にキャプチャします。

ヒント:Google Formsで「メールアドレスを収集する」を有効化 — Googleログインを強制し、なりすまし入力を防ぎます。

2. フォームのリンクをコピーする

Google Formsで送信 → リンクアイコン → コピーをクリックします。リンクは/viewformで終わります。

3. QRコードを生成する

Code2ScanのQRコードジェネレーターにアクセスして:

  1. フォームのリンクをペーストする。
  2. スキャン数の追跡や後でリンクを変更したい場合はダイナミックQRを選択。
  3. 色をカスタマイズし、必要に応じてロゴを追加。
  4. PNG(通常印刷)またはSVG(バナー向けベクター品質)でダウンロード。

4. 印刷して設置する

  • 最小サイズ:快適なスキャンには3 cm × 3 cm。廊下バナーは10〜15 cm。
  • 目線の高さ、明るい場所に設置。
  • 短い説明を追加:「出席を記録するためにスキャンしてください」
  • 耐久性のためにラミネートまたはカードホルダーを使用。

5. 使用前にテストする

iPhoneとAndroidの両方で自分でスキャン。フォームが開いて入力・送信が正しく機能することを確認。Formsスプレッドシートに回答が表示されることを確認。

不正を防ぐ方法(自宅からスキャンされる場合)

これが重要なポイントです。QRコードだけでは物理的な存在を証明できません。次と組み合わせてください:

  • フォーム内のジオロケーション:JotformやスクリプトつきGoogle FormsでGPS座標をキャプチャできます。座標が会場と一致しなければ、記録は不審とフラグが立ちます。
  • 社内Wi-Fi:社内ネットワークでのみ送信を受け付けるようフォームを設定。現場にいない人は送信できません。
  • 自撮り写真:フォームでセルフィーのアップロードを要求。手間はかかりますが存在を証明します。
  • ローテーション付きダイナミックQR:Code2Scanダッシュボードでシフトごとにリンクを変更。古いリンクは次のシフトでは使えません。
  • 当日の数字コード:フォームは現場のみで告知するコードを要求(ホワイトボード、口頭)。QR+現場コードで不正の99%を排除。

給与計算など重要な環境では、少なくとも2層を組み合わせてください。

よくある間違い

❌ フォームが変わるのにスタティックQRを使う

イベントごとに新しいFormsを作成してQRがスタティックなら、毎回印刷し直しになります。ダイナミックQRを使えば再印刷なしで送信先を変更できます。ダイナミックQRの作成方法を参照。

❌ QRコードが小さすぎる

光の変化が激しい混雑した廊下では、3 cm未満のQRはよく失敗します。最小サイズガイド

❌ 認証なしのフォーム

ログイン必須でなければ誰でも任意の名前を入力できます。Formsのメール収集を有効化するか、企業のSSOログインを使用してください。

❌ データを監視しない

QRを作成してスプレッドシートを確認しないのはツールを無駄にしています。回答ごとのメール通知を設定するか、毎日スプレッドシートを確認してください。

❌ Androidでのテストを忘れる

iPhoneはカメラアプリでQRをネイティブ読み取りします。古いAndroidは専用アプリが必要な場合があります。両方でテストしてください。

関連する活用例

大規模イベントでのチェックインにRSVPと組み合わせる方法:イベントRSVP用QRコード。保護者への連絡付き学校出席管理:学校用QRコード。コワーキングスペース向けの詳細:コワーキング用QRコード。高度なフォームでデータ収集:Google Forms付きQRコード.

まとめ

  1. メール収集を有効にしてオンラインフォームを作成する。
  2. そのリンクを指すダイナミックQRを生成する。
  3. 適切なサイズ(最低3 cm)で印刷して入口に設置する。
  4. 不正防止策を追加する(ジオロケーション、Wi-Fi、当日コード)。
  5. スプレッドシートで回答を定期的に確認する。
  6. 繰り返しイベントではダッシュボードで送信先リンクを変更するだけ — 再印刷不要。

今すぐ出席QRコードを作成 — 無料、PNGとSVGエクスポート、ダイナミックQR対応。